Why use a Mesh and Metal Fence for Pool Safety?
A mesh and metal fence is a great option for pool safety because it seamlessly combines practicality and style. The mesh element provides a clear barrier that permits an unhindered view of the pool area. This transparency ensures a clear line of sight from multiple vantage points, which is essential for supervising swimmers, especially kids. Strong yet lightweight, the mesh material—typically composed of powder-coated aluminum or long-lasting PVC—provides a noticeable but unobtrusive safety barrier.
Fences with powder-coated finishes are resistant to weather elements, and metal components add even more durability. In addition to strengthening the fence against deterioration, the metal and mesh combination creates a sleek, contemporary look that complements a variety of architectural designs. Recognizing the Benefits of Metal Fencing and Mesh:
Safety is first: One of the best things about mesh pool fences is their high level of protection. These sturdy fences serve as a reliable barrier to stop unauthorized access to the pool area, protecting kids and pets. In addition to offering a clear line of sight, the mesh design removes any footholds that could be present in conventional fencing, discouraging attempts at climbing.
Versatility in Design: The adaptability of mesh and metal pool fences is one of their most notable qualities. These fences, in contrast to more conventional choices, have a smooth, inconspicuous appearance that goes well with a variety of architectural designs. Property owners can personalize the fence to match the aesthetics of their outdoor space by selecting from a variety of colors and styles.
Strongness and Low Upkeep: Strong materials like powder-coated aluminum or weather-resistant polyvinyl chloride (PVC) are used to build mesh pool fences. These materials guarantee longevity and durability, even in inclement weather. Due to their low maintenance requirements, homeowners can benefit from a secure pool enclosure without having to deal with the inconvenience of regular upkeep.
Installing it is simple. Installing a mesh pool fence is easy, and experts can do it quickly and effectively. Mesh fences frequently use a tension-based system, which makes setup simpler than traditional fences, which call for substantial digging and intricate installations. This minimizes disturbance to the surrounding landscape and shortens the installation time.
Step-by-step instructions for installing a mesh pool fence
Site Assessment: During the site assessment phase, a trained installer meticulously assesses the swimming area to ascertain the ideal fence placement. Considerations include the layout of the pool, the surroundings, and compliance with local regulations. This careful assessment guarantees that the fence is strategically placed and conforms to both aesthetic standards and legal requirements.
Marking and Layout: The mesh pool fence installation process involves marking the perimeter of the pool area with clear markings during the "Marking and Layout" phase. This is an important step where you plan where to put the gates and make sure the fence meets safety requirements for both height and spacing. Consideration is taken to produce a well-planned arrangement that improves the fence's efficacy while also satisfying legal requirements for the highest level of safety and beauty.
Post-Installation: During the post-installation phase, metal posts are placed strategically around the perimeter of the pool after the initial assessment. These posts provide a strong base upon which to fasten the mesh panels. The metal posts, which are equipped with strong ground anchors, guarantee unmatched stability and strength, which adds to the mesh pool fence's effectiveness in forming a dependable and safe barrier around the pool area.
Attachment of the Mesh Panels: Sturdy mesh panels with a focus on durability and visibility are supported by metal posts. A barrier that is both aesthetically pleasing and functional is created around the pool area by a tension-based system that guarantees a tight and secure fit. This attachment technique increases the overall effectiveness of the mesh pool fence installation by ensuring both safety and aesthetic appeal.
Gate Installation: Careful consideration is made to guarantee secure operation when installing gates for mesh pool fences. To add an additional degree of safety, the latch mechanism is designed with child-resistant features. This thoughtful thought process improves the fence's overall effectiveness, giving homeowners peace of mind and a safe swimming environment for their families.
Final Inspection: A comprehensive inspection is carried out after installation to verify adherence to safety guidelines. This entails evaluating the gate's operation, making sure the posts are stable, and examining the mesh's tension. This thorough inspection ensures that the fence complies with all regulations and requirements for maximum safety.
Pool Fence Design Considerations for Mesh and Metal:
Color Scheme: Pool fences made of metal and mesh can be customized by homeowners using a variety of color schemes. Vibrant color selections create a powerful impression, while neutral hues like bronze, white, or black radiate classic elegance. Because of its adaptability, homeowners can match their fencing to the overall style of their outdoor area, making the fence a beautiful and seamless addition to their home.
Height and Spacing: The effectiveness of a mesh pool fence depends on its size and spacing, both of which must comply with local laws. Professional installers enhance the pool enclosure's overall aesthetic appeal by guaranteeing that these components comply with regulations and safety standards while keeping a discrete appearance.
Gate Styles: Numerous gate styles, such as single and double gates, are available for mesh and metal pool fences. The decision is based on the particular needs of the homeowner. Self-latching and self-closing mechanisms improve the gate's overall security features and guarantee a sturdy and functional barrier for pool access. With cutting-edge closure mechanisms, the variety of gate styles is customized to meet personal preferences while putting safety first.
Customization: Numerous manufacturers provide customization choices for mesh patterns and metal finishes, so homeowners can easily incorporate their fence into their outdoor design while customizing it to suit their tastes. This degree of personalization guarantees that the wall becomes an essential and distinctive part of the outdoor area's overall design, augmenting both its aesthetic appeal and practicality.
